Mesothelioma Attorneys

Mesothelioma lawyers assist asbestos victims, and their families, to receive compensation for their losses. They are renowned for securing high-value settlements and judgments.

They can also file claims for their clients, including trust fund claims, VA claims or lawsuits. They can also assist patients find potential sources of exposure. They may be able to claim compensation for funeral expenses and medical bills, as well as lost income and suffering and pain.

Many states have a statute of limitations or time frame within which individuals must take legal action to receive compensation for their mesothelioma. The timeframe is different from state to state but in general, most mesothelioma cases are filed between one and three years after diagnosis.

They charge Contingency Fees

Most mesothelioma lawyers work on a contingency basis. They only get paid if their client receives compensation. This is a great benefit for mesothelioma sufferers because it means they do not need to pay a fee upfront to obtain a lawyer’s services.

However, you should ask about the fees charged by an attorney prior to hiring one. A lot of attorneys charge an hourly rate which can be a significant amount quickly in the event of a case going to trial. Some firms advertise that they have years of mesothelioma expertise, but they don’t actually take on the cases. They assign the case to another firm in exchange for a percentage of the attorney’s fee.

On average, mesothelioma victims receive between $1 million and $1.4 million in compensation. More substantial awards could be awarded through an award of a jury.

Mesothelioma lawsuits can also help veterans obtain compensation through the Department of Veterans Affairs (VA). Patients diagnosed with mesothelioma could be eligible for monthly financial aid and low-cost or free medical treatment. Attorneys can help veterans determine which trust funds to make claims with and also submit VA claim paperwork on their behalf.
